I just watched this video again & have a question. Re; the drop that you're treating as a step down (due to the distance required to clear to landing) Would it still be "wrong" to treat it as a drop (using hip shift rather than compression) if you had plenty of speed coming into it & so compression wasn't needed to gain the distance? Or should it always be treated as a step down & compression used?
@Fluidride
2 жыл бұрын
You could certainly do that if there was enough speed offered. This would be safe as there is no lip on the edge of the 'drop' or 'step off space'. If there were a lip, using drop technique could become dangerous as the rider would be pulled forward. Great question!!
